What types of projects can I expect to work on during a process optimization internship?

As a Process Optimization Intern, you'll typically be involved in projects that analyze and improve operational workflows within the company. This may include mapping current processes, identifying inefficiencies, collecting and analyzing data, and proposing actionable solutions. Interns often collaborate with cross-functional teams, such as operations, engineering, and quality assurance, to gather insights and implement improvements. These hands-on projects provide valuable exposure to real-world problem-solving and can help build a foundation for a career in process improvement or operations management.

What is a process optimization internship?

A Process Optimization Internship is a temporary position, often for students or recent graduates, where you assist organizations in analyzing and improving their business processes. Interns work under the guidance of experienced professionals to identify inefficiencies, suggest solutions, and sometimes help implement new strategies or technologies. This role often involves data analysis, process mapping, and collaboration with various departments to streamline operations and increase efficiency. Process Optimization Internships are common in industries like manufacturing, logistics, consulting, and finance. The goal is to gain practical experience while contributing to the organization's continuous improvement initiatives.

The American Enterprise Institute (AEI) Events team ensures that the more than 1,200 public and private events held annually at AEI's headquarters are executed flawlessly. AEI scholars and staff turn to the Events team to maximize the quality of all aspects of events, including setup, audience attendance, audiovisual production, catering, registration, metrics, and billing. As the Events intern, you'll play a crucial role in supporting AEI's mission to foster insightful dialogue and executing impactful events that shape the future of public policy.
The Events intern will assist with optimizing event operations, elevating efficiency across various tasks, and executing our prestigious multi-week student program. The ideal candidate will bring strong organizational skills, meticulous attention to detail, and a knack for leveraging technology to streamline processes. They will also enjoy a structured approach to project management, have excellent interpersonal communication skills, and work well on a team while taking the initiative to manage independent tasks.
